ACR122

Proposes constitutional amendment to authorize temporary property tax exemption for value of certain homestead improvements.

New Jersey ACR122 proposes a constitutional amendment to authorize a temporary property tax exemption for the value of certain home improvements. If approved by voters, the amendment would require the Legislature to enact a statute granting the exemption. Homeowners could claim the exemption for their principal residence, up to $100,000 of the assessed value of improvements, for no more than three consecutive tax years. The amendment would be subject to a vote at the next general election.
